An investigation into some recent vehicle thefts and break-in's in West Union has resulted in the arrest of four people.

Last week West Union Police requested the public's help in solving recent criminal activity, by locking vehicles and homes, take the keys out of vehicles, and report anything suspicious.

The department now reports that they have made some arrests. Three Oelwein residents and one Elgin resident have been taken into custody for the break-in's and thefts.

The West Union Police Department reports that the investigation continues, and more arrests are expected.
